That seems to be a "bug" in the way Google Maps determines the traffic levels on the road. It is basically relying on data retrieved from cell phone towers to determine the number of phones available in an area. On a road, so if there are very many phones for a long time; then it assumes that the vehicles on the road are not moving (and thus there is a traffic jam). If it finds out that there are location changes in the cell phones, but at a very slow pace (between two different polls), it determines that the traffic movement is slow.

Water logging is very common at the Railway under bridge at Heelalige. When I had the "local intelligence" input that there was heavy water logging in the bridge, Google Maps showed the area as green in Google Maps. But 600mts away from both sides there was a huge thick red line. The reason was obvious. The vehicles were piling up on both sides of the water logged area (they could not move). The water logged area itself had minimum traffic (as no one was moving ahead).

This may have happened in the example you mentioned. The two end points have thick red lines, the actual water logged area have green lines (no vehicle is moving there any ways).
